Responsibilities

  • Supervise and schedule work assignments for all warehouse personnel. 
  • Supervise the accurate completion of daily stock requisitions including paperwork and delivery. 
  • Maintain the computerized ordering/inventory tracking software. 
  • Supervise loading and unloading of warehouse delivery trucks as well as all inbound freight carriers. 
  • Responsible for warehouse stock control, including reordering to maintain appropriate par levels,  
  • Prepare and/or oversee preparation of all orders for stock replenishment as well as shipment in a timely manner of special ordered product to the appropriate units. 
  • Receive ordered items into the warehouse and ensure items are properly put away in the correct pick location. 
  • Supervise cleaning of warehouse area, and that ServeSafe HACCP standards are being adhered to in receiving, shipping and storage of food. 
  • Assure that all chemicals and/or hazardous materials are properly stored in the appropriate warehouse area. 
  • Supervise and participate in monthly inventory of the warehouse. 
  • Check all bar orders against bottles returned, and refill unit orders only on a per-bottle basis. 
  • Document paperwork and copy Inventory/Invoice Coordinator on all returned products to assure credit is received. 
  • Inspect quality of goods received and turn away any product not deemed to be acceptable.  Make appropriate note of refused product on carrier’s paperwork to assure proper credit is applied. 
  • Verify all items in warehouse are matched with the proper stock number and that these numbers are correct in the software program. 
  • Assure all changes and/or additions in the warehouse stock are made to order guides and templates as the Purchasing Buyer and/or Manager issues them. 
  • Assure key control and security of the warehouse is maintained, making sure all alarms are set at closing. 
  • Adheres to all safety, risk management and sustainability policies in the performance of tasks. 
  • Ensure that assigned staff is adhering to risk management procedures, including but not limited to, wearing personal protective equipment, MSDS location and comprehension and ergonomics. 
  • Conduct annual reviews for hourly personnel, and administer any corrective action as needed. 
  • Prepare and manage as needed, any warehouse moves, slot assignments, warehouse/product racking and layout plans. 
  • Supervise and train on use of warehouse equipment including forklifts, pallet jacks and computers. 
  • Interview, train, and hire warehouse personnel. 
  • Do periodic spot inventory checks. 
  • Other duties as assigned. 

Qualifications

  • Two years of food warehouse experience including ordering procedures and inventory control processes. 
  • Knowledge of or ability to learn ordering/inventory tracking software. 
  • Basic food sanitation knowledge in handling perishable products. 
  • Good verbal and written communication skills with the ability to deal with employees, vendors, and clients. 
  • Possess or able to obtain valid Arizona Driver’s License and comply with the company's Driver Safety Program.

 

Physical Requirements include:

Constantly: Stand, walk, handle, reach outward/above shoulders, squat/kneel, bend, lift/carry up to 50 lbs., push/pull up to 12 lbs.

Frequently: Climb, lift/carry up to 100 lbs., push/pull up to 100 lbs.

Occasionally: Sit, lift/carry over 100 lbs.
